How much do design build project manager jobs pay per year?

As of May 30, 2026, the average yearly pay for design build project manager in Bend, OR is $102,464.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$73,300.00 and $124,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Design Build Project Man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Design Build Project Manager, you need expertise in project management, construction processes, and architectural or engineering principles, often supported by a relevant degree and PMP or similar certification. Knowledge of construction management software (such as Procore or AutoCAD), scheduling tools, and cost estimation systems is typically required. Strong leadership, negotiation, and communication skills help manage multidisciplinary teams and client expectations. These skills ensure projects are completed on time, within budget, and to the desired quality standards.

How does a Design Build Project Manager typically coordinate between design and construction teams during a project?

A Design Build Project Manager plays a pivotal role in bridging the gap between design and construction teams by facilitating ongoing communication and collaboration. They organize regular meetings, ensure that design intent is clearly understood by construction personnel, and proactively address any conflicts or changes that arise throughout the project lifecycle. This collaborative approach helps streamline decision-making, reduce delays, and maintain project quality. By integrating both design and construction phases, the Project Manager supports a more unified workflow, leading to successful and timely project delivery.

What are Design Build Project Managers?

Design Build Project Managers are professionals who oversee construction projects from conception to completion using the design-build delivery method. They manage both the design and construction phases, coordinating architects, engineers, contractors, and clients to ensure projects are delivered on time, within scope, and on budget. Their responsibilities include budgeting, scheduling, contract management, compliance, and quality control. By serving as a single point of contact, they help streamline communication and reduce project risks.

What is the difference between Design Build Project Manager vs Construction Manager?

AspectDesign Build Project ManagerConstruction Manager
CredentialsTypically requires a bachelor's degree in construction management, engineering, or related field; certifications like PMP or CCM are commonSimilar credentials; often holds degrees in construction management or engineering; PMP or CCM certifications are also valued
Work EnvironmentWorks closely with design teams and contractors from project inception through completionFocuses on overseeing construction activities, managing subcontractors, and ensuring project schedules and budgets
Industry UsageCommon in integrated project delivery methods, especially in design-build contractsWidely used across construction projects, often in traditional project delivery

The Design Build Project Manager and Construction Manager roles share similar credentials and work environments but differ mainly in their focus areas. The Design Build Project Manager oversees both design and construction phases, ensuring seamless integration, while the Construction Manager primarily manages the construction process. Understanding these differences helps in selecting the right role for specific project needs.
